WHAT IS A ZERO-EDGE POOL?

Although it may go by many names like “infinity pool,” “vanishing edge pool,” or “negative edge pool,” the design concept of a zero edge pool remains the same: the water surface will be at the same height as one or more pool edges, creating the visual illusion of you being one with the sea outside or the surrounding environment.

To create the illusion, it must be combined with one or more catch basins installed below the main bath to collect the water that has overflowed from its walls and pump it back into the pool, thus creating a perfect cycle of recycling water and helping to maintain a constant water level.

Because of that, people usually build it on a hill or slope for the optical trick to work at its best.

HOW MUCH DOES A ZERO-EDGE POOL COST?

One more distinguishing feature that distinguishes a fancy zero-edge pool from a regular pool is its fancy price.

Although any design anticipates a different figure, it would be approximately 15–25% higher than a standard one with no disappearing edge, which is often seen as the only downside of having a zero-edge pool.

CONSTRUCTION FACTORS AFFECTING THE COST

So, why is a zero-edge pool always more expensive than a standard one? To help you understand further, we’ve listed four main answers:

  • One: The need for more equipment, like an additional water holding tank below where the water-recycling process takes place – which is roughly one-third the size of the main one, and arrangements like laminated glass and suitable zero-edge pool coping.
  • Two: Because this pool concept reuses its water more frequently, an advanced pool mechanism – a better filtering system with increased regular check-ups and more well-functioning water valves – is also required.
  • Three: For a zero-edge pool is ideal to be built on a slope, you might need to build a slope as well if an already-existing one is not available.
  • Four: To account for all of the zero-edge pool construction details above, you would also need more professionals’ time and effort to successfully turn such a project into reality.

HOW TO INSTALL A ZERO-EDGE POOL

The process is quite similar to that of a standard pool, from the zero-edge pool detail drawing to the digging work, adding a frame, pouring concrete, and so on. You get the picture.

But remember this: Although this can be a DIY project, that does not mean that it is ideal to be one. You see, because an infinity pool is so expensive and often built in perilous locations, it requires sound structural engineering as well as extensive structural, mechanical, and architectural detailing for the foundation systems.
